AILET 2021- Recent Updates

 

AILET which is held annually for admission to National Law University, Delhi, will be held on June 20, 2021 at 10:00 a.m. to 11:30 a.m. AILET 2021 is for admission to 5-year integrated BA LL.B, LL.M and Ph.D programmes.  BA LL.B programme has 110 seats & LL.M programme has 70 seats. Both programmes have 5 seats each for Foreign Nationals and OCI/PIO for direct admission on merit. Foreign Nationals/OCI/PIO are exempted from AILET, but they have eligibility criteria on qualifying exam marks.

Points to consider while filling AILET 2021 Online Application  Form
STEP 1

1. Click on  

https://cdn.digialm.com/EForms/configuredHtml/511/69353/Index.html

2. Click on New Registration

3. Select the programme  -BA LL.B, LL.M or Ph.D

4. Enter your name, mobile number and email id. Confirm your email id.

  1. Candidates should write his / her Name in CAPITAL LETTERS as given in Class X or equivalent certificate. 
  2. Email address/Mobile Number: Candidates should write his/her correct mobile number and email address only which will be used for sending various communications related to AILET 2021.

5. Next you need to generate an OTP. Click on the "Generate OTP" option.

6. The OTP that is generated will be sent to the registered email id. Enter the OTP

7. Application number and password will be generated. The details will be sent to your registered email id.

STEP 2
  1. Personal Details: Enter your date or birth, category, gender, religion and nationality
  2. Select AILET 2021 exam centres: A maximum of three centres can be selected; options should be entered in the order of priority. AILET-21 will be conducted at the following cities: Bengaluru, Bhopal, Chandigarh, Chennai, Cochin, Cuttack, Dehradun, Delhi, Gandhinagar, Greater Noida, Gurugram, Guwahati, Hyderabad, Jaipur, Jammu, Jodhpur, Kolkata, Lucknow, Mumbai, Nagpur, Patna, Raipur, Silchar, Varanasi and Visakhapatnam.
  3. Contact Details: Write your complete mailing address IN CAPITAL LETTERS including the STATE, DISTRICT, CITY AND PIN CODE.
  4. Family details, including name of parents, their occupation, mobile number, annual income, etc have to be entered. Write the name of your Father or Mother exactly as in your Class X or equivalent certificate. 
  5. Qualification details: The candidate will next have to enter qualification details.
 
Step 3

In this step the candidate will have to upload a photograph & signature in the prescribed format.

The candidate next has to pay the exam cum application fee. The fee has to be paid in online mode using credit card, debit card or internet banking.

 

AILET 2021 application fee

* The fee paid for application for admission shall not be refundable

Category

AILET application fees

General/ OBC/ Kashmiri migrants

Rs. 3050

SC/ ST/ PWD

Rs. 1050

BPL candidates from SC and ST categories

Exempted
